Output e809121a5d99e6ebd3cc9d8afc74434d626b7d90dc8e1b7f6c234bbbd28f674b:2

value
812160
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2462ccc23c2042551dfcb1a3c93ed9cff5710af3 OP_EQUAL
address
351QcBZB7ye3SRUrQNCkiqdHSH9nMYaqBB
transaction
e809121a5d99e6ebd3cc9d8afc74434d626b7d90dc8e1b7f6c234bbbd28f674b
spent
true